Developer Rockwell Island Development Group (RIDGE) has appointed five-star, global hospitality brand Banyan Tree to manage its new luxury island retreat in Bimini in the Bahamas.

Immersed in nature and surrounded by pristine beaches, Banyan Tree Bimini Resort & Residences will be situated on a 750-acre property on the secluded Rockwell Island.

RIDGE is planning to deliver 54 waterfront residences, a 50-key five-star hotel and Bonito Beach Club, all with bespoke services and amenities, while a second phase will include a deepwater superyacht marina, private 18-hole golf course and members’ only clubhouse.

The island is 48 nautical miles east of Miami and accessible by seaplane, private charter jet, helicopter or boat.

Sales and construction have already begun, and the first five complete residences will be delivered in early 2025.

RIDGE has engaged Miami-based architectural firm Oppenheim Architecture to lead the development's architectural design and creative direction and Raymond Jungles as its landscape architect.

“Since beginning work on Banyan Tree Bimini Resort & Residences, we have held true to the philosophy that the architecture should celebrate the island’s spirit of place,” said Chad Oppenheim, founder and principal of Oppenheim Architecture.

“Our mission has been to celebrate the essence of Bimini through design that becomes hidden in the landscape. There is artistry in the change of sky, water and light, and we translated those qualities into timeless homes and bungalows that celebrate the island’s natural beauty.”

Banyan Tree’s North American debut

This opening will mark Banyan Tree's entry into the North America market as it continues to expand beyond Asia

The brand already operates luxury resorts, residences and spas in China, Japan, Indonesia, Malaysia, the Maldives, Mexico and Morocco, as well as Mozambique, Qatar, Saudi Arabia, South Korea, Thailand, the UAE and Vietnam.

Eddy See, president and CEO of Banyan Group, said: “Banyan Tree is going global as the advocate of sustainable travel. The brand embodies intimacy, nature and local traditions and Banyan Tree Bimini Resort & Residences will reflect these values by embracing the local culture and natural environment, inviting guests to immerse themselves in this sanctuary for the senses."

About RIDGEOver the past two decades, RIDGE has been involved in residential, hospitality, marine and aviation development in The Bahamas.

Its projects include more than 400 luxury residences, a 308-key hotel, a 15,000sq ft casino and a 242-slip marina – the largest in the Family Islands. RIDGE is noted for its experience with complex properties in remote island locations and its commitment to development and community improvement in the Bahamas.
